Northfield's Dense Urban Canopy, Rooted in History

Northfield took shape as a residential community during the mid-twentieth century and retained much of its native tree cover, including bur oak, silver maple, and American elm stands that have now matured over decades. That history still shapes today’s tree care through structural instability, root conflicts, and soil compaction that require careful attention.

Aging Oak and Elm Canopy Over Residential Structures

Many Northfield properties, especially in older neighborhoods near Happ Road and Maple Street, have large oaks and elms that have extended over roofs, driveways, and utility lines over time. The result can be higher limb-failure risk and root intrusion near foundations, which creates safety and access concerns for homeowners.
Local professionals address overgrowth with selective crown reduction, hazard limb removal, and cabling when appropriate to reduce long-term issues for the structures below.

Dense Understory Growth Along Wooded Lot Lines

Northfield’s wooded residential corridors add character, but they also create clearance and boundary problems. If understory growth is left unchecked along property lines, it can lead to visibility issues, encroachment concerns, and blocked sightlines near driveways and walkways.
Professionals manage these areas with targeted shrub removal, directional pruning, and canopy thinning that account for mature root systems and neighboring setbacks.

Soil Compaction and Root System Stress

Years of vehicles, construction, and general use have left many Northfield root zones struggling to absorb water and nutrients effectively, which can weaken established trees over time.
Trusted pros support these areas with root protection strategies, soil aeration, and tree fertilizing to promote stronger health and stability across affected properties.

Seasonal Storm Exposure and Wind Damage

Northern Illinois weather brings high winds and ice loads in late spring and winter, both of which can damage canopy limbs and leave fallen branches across Northfield’s heavily wooded lots.
Experienced crews prepare trees with structural pruning, hazard assessments, and lightning protection installation to help maintain canopy integrity during the wind and ice conditions common in this part of Cook County.

Narrow Driveways and Limited Equipment Access

Tight lot layouts and mature landscaping are common in Northfield, which makes equipment placement and debris removal more difficult on many residential properties. Local pros rely on compact lift equipment and hand-climbing methods, always focusing on property protection and efficient cleanup to provide tree services that fit each site. Routine Tree Trimming and Pruning in Northfield, IL

  • Crown Reduction for Mature Oaks on Sunset Ridge Road: Large bur oaks along this corridor often need measured crown reduction to balance weight and lower wind resistance before spring storm season.
  • Clearance Pruning Near Utility Lines on Willow Road: Branches extending into overhead utility areas require careful directional pruning to maintain safe clearance without harming the tree.
  • Structural tree pruning for Young Planted Trees: Newly planted trees in residential yards benefit from early structural pruning that helps build strong branch form before defects develop.
  • Canopy Thinning Along Wooded Lot Borders: Dense canopy sections near Middlefork Savanna often benefit from thinning that improves light penetration and helps reduce fungal pressure in humid conditions. Tree Removal Services in Northfield, IL

  • Hazardous Tree Removal Near Residential Structures: Dead or unstable trees near homes on Happ Road and surrounding streets require controlled removal and careful rigging to protect nearby structures.
  • Storm damage Tree Removal After High-Wind Events: Trees split or toppled by North Shore storms need prompt removal to reopen access and lower the risk of follow-up damage.
  • Dead Elm and Ash Removal from Dutch Elm and EAB Decline: Trees affected by Dutch elm disease or emerald ash borer infestation should be removed completely before pest activity spreads to nearby trees.
  • Root-Bound Tree Removal in Tight Lot Configurations: Trees whose roots are interfering with foundations or hardscaping require removal methods that limit soil disturbance and protect surrounding landscape features.
  • Large-Canopy Removal Along Property Boundaries: Trees that overhang shared lot lines need coordinated removal planning to protect neighboring structures and maintain usable access corridors.

Removing hazardous or dead trees quickly helps limit liability and protects healthy nearby trees from pests and disease.

Northfield Tree Service FAQs: Answers for Homeowners

If you need tree trimming, removal, pruning, or stump grinding in Northfield, these FAQs explain the local issues, pricing factors, and service choices that matter most in your area.

  • Northfield has an established landscape with older estates and mid-century homes surrounded by mature oaks, elms, and silver maples. Dense clay soil can strain roots, while Illinois winters and humid summers speed up wear and decay in older trees. Because many properties have heavy canopy cover, tree work here usually calls for more precision than you’d need in newer subdivisions.

  • The most common requests in Northfield include crown thinning for mature oaks over compact lots, removing hazardous limbs after winter ice, stump grinding after ash removals linked to the emerald ash borer, and structural pruning for trees close to older garages and carriage-style buildings found throughout the village.

  • Yes. In Northfield, IL, branches that fall onto a neighbor’s fence, car, or roof can trigger property damage disputes. Under Illinois negligence rules, a homeowner who leaves a clearly dead or split limb unaddressed may be held responsible. Regular inspections and records of maintenance can reduce that risk.

  • Choose an ISA-certified arborist with proven work experience on the North Shore. Before any cutting starts, request proof of liability insurance and workers compensation coverage. Trusted crews serving Northfield and nearby Highland Park should provide a written estimate and explain the plan before they begin.

  • Ask whether the crew understands Northfield’s permit rules for removals near public rights-of-way. Confirm how branches, logs, and chips will be removed, since many local lots have little room for staging. You should also ask about equipment access, especially if the property has underground irrigation or narrow side yards, both of which are common in the village.

  • In the Sunset Ridge Road area, silver maples often show early trunk decay after repeated freeze-thaw cycles. Around Happ Road, ash removals have opened space for invasive buckthorn. Properties near Skokie River tributary zones often deal with saturated soil that weakens root support. The Winnetka Road corridor frequently sees storm damage in older pin oaks.

  • The most practical low-cost steps are seasonal pruning before winter, early crown cleaning to prevent bigger removals later, and stump grinding before stumps can regrow or attract pests.

  • Hazard limb removal, deadwood removal, raising the canopy above rooflines, cabling for co-dominant stems, and post-storm inspections address the biggest safety concerns for Northfield properties during Illinois storm season.

  • The emerald ash borer has already removed a large share of ash trees across Cook County, and Northfield has felt the impact as well. After ash removal, homeowners often need to replant on sites with compacted clay and less canopy cover. Species that fit Northfield’s soil and temperature swings, such as native swamp white oak or bur oak, usually offer stronger long-term results than fast-growing options.

  • Late winter through early spring, before bud break, is usually the best window for pruning and removals in Northfield because frozen ground helps protect turf and limits soil compaction from heavy equipment. Summer is useful for spotting disease or pest activity while leaves are still on the tree. Fall appointments tend to book fast, so planning ahead of the first hard frost is smart.
